Florida law requires drivers to carry a minimum of $10,000 in Personal Injury Protection (PIP) and $10,000 in Property Damage Liability (PDL). However, these limits may not be sufficient in all situations, especially if Bodily Injury Liability coverage is not included. It's important to consider coverage options beyond the legal minimum.
